What does a recruiting associate do?

A Recruiting Associate supports the recruitment process by sourcing candidates, screening resumes, scheduling interviews, and assisting with onboarding new hires. They work closely with recruiters and hiring managers to ensure a smooth and efficient hiring process. Their responsibilities may also include maintaining applicant tracking systems, coordinating job postings, and communicating with candidates throughout the process. Recruiting Associates play a key role in helping organizations find and attract top talent.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a recruiting associate?

To thrive as a Recruiting Associate, you need a solid understanding of talent acquisition processes, candidate sourcing, and often a bachelor's degree in human resources or a related field. Familiarity with applicant tracking systems (ATS), HRIS platforms, and recruitment tools like LinkedIn Recruiter is typically required. Strong interpersonal skills, attention to detail, and effective communication help build relationships with candidates and hiring managers. These skills are crucial for efficiently identifying top talent and ensuring a smooth hiring process that meets organizational needs.

What are some common challenges recruiting associates face when sourcing candidates, and how can they overcome them?

Recruiting Associates often encounter challenges such as finding qualified candidates for hard-to-fill roles, managing high application volumes, and engaging passive talent. To overcome these, it's important to utilize a mix of sourcing channels, including job boards, employee referrals, and professional networking sites like LinkedIn. Building strong relationships with hiring managers and staying up to date with industry trends can also help streamline the process and improve candidate quality. Additionally, effective communication and organizational skills are key to managing multiple requisitions and ensuring a positive candidate experience.
